Heliophobia

noun

noun 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Noun
  1. 1
    Fear of sunlight; dislike and strenuous avoidance of direct sunlight (and, in some cases, all sunlight). uncountable

    "Individuals grappling with heliophobia may go to great lengths to avoid sunlight, impacting their physical health by limiting Vitamin D production and leading to feelings of isolation and despair."

Etymology

From helio- + -phobia.
